Domande taggate «templates»

Il tag dei modelli viene utilizzato in più contesti: programmazione generica (in particolare C ++) e generazione di dati / documenti mediante motori di modelli. Quando si utilizza questo tag per domande pesanti sull'implementazione, taggare il linguaggio del codice in cui è scritta l'implementazione.





5
Differenza delle parole chiave "typename" e "class" nei template?
Per i modelli ho visto entrambe le dichiarazioni: template < typename T > template < class T > Qual è la differenza? E cosa significano esattamente quelle parole chiave nel seguente esempio (tratto dall'articolo di Wikipedia in tedesco sui modelli)? template < template < typename, typename > class Container, typename …
504 c++  templates  keyword 

27
Controllo basato su modelli per l'esistenza di una funzione membro della classe?
È possibile scrivere un modello che cambia comportamento a seconda che una determinata funzione membro sia definita su una classe? Ecco un semplice esempio di ciò che vorrei scrivere: template<class T> std::string optionalToString(T* obj) { if (FUNCTION_EXISTS(T->toString)) return obj->toString(); else return "toString not defined"; } Quindi, se class Tè stato …



10
Contenitori STL C ++ a stampa graziosa
Si prega di prendere nota degli aggiornamenti alla fine di questo post. Aggiornamento: ho creato un progetto pubblico su GitHub per questa libreria! Vorrei avere un unico modello che si occupasse una volta per tutte di stampare graziosamente tutti i contenitori STL tramite operator<<. In pseudo codice, sto cercando qualcosa …

1
Typedef modello C ++
Ho una lezione template<size_t N, size_t M> class Matrix { // .... }; Voglio fare un typedefche crea un Vector(vettore di colonna) che è equivalente a a Matrixcon dimensioni N e 1. Qualcosa del genere: typedef Matrix<N,1> Vector<N>; Che produce errori di compilazione. Quanto segue crea qualcosa di simile, ma …
369 c++  templates  c++11  typedef 


7
Trucchi JSP per semplificare il templating?
Al lavoro mi è stato affidato il compito di trasformare un mucchio di HTMLfile in un semplice JSPprogetto. È davvero tutto statico, nessuna logica lato server da programmare. Dovrei menzionare che sono completamente nuovo in Java. I file JSP sembrano semplificare il lavoro con inclusioni e variabili comuni, molto simili …



5
Come realizzo un if / else in moustache.js?
Sembra piuttosto strano che non riesca a capire come farlo nei baffi. È supportato? Questo è il mio triste tentativo di provare: {{#author}} {{#avatar}} <img src="{{avatar}}"/> {{/avatar}} {{#!avatar}} <img src="/images/default_avatar.png" height="75" width="75" /> {{/avatar}} {{/author}} Questo ovviamente non è giusto, ma la documentazione non menziona nulla di simile. La parola …

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.